    SOMETHING IS KILLING THE CHILDREN (2019-) #44 Review

    Something Is Killing the Children #44 is written by James Tynion IV and published by BOOM! Studios. Artwork is by Werther Dell’Edera, colours by Miquel Muerto and letters by AndWorld Design. Main cover art (left) is by Werther Dell’Edera.

    Synopsis

    The iconic story of monsters, and the ones who hunt them, continues in this issue of the award-winning, bestselling horror phenomenon. Gain more insight into Erica’s troubled past as she struggles to navigate her tumultuous connection with her mentor, Jessica Slaughter. How will Erica earn her teeth as a black mask — and what role will Jessica play?

    Review

    We open this issue with Aaron Slaughter dragging himself out of bed and getting ready for the day. From the teasing he gets in the corridors, it’s clear he hasn’t exactly been living up to his full potential as a Black Mask—which certainly explains the reluctance in his morning shuffle.

    We come to learn he’s looking for some ‘missing’ files on Jessica and Cecilia’s training—specifically from when they were sent to deal with a monster attack at Valmont Mountain House in the ’80s. Naturally, the House wants to keep those secrets buried, but with Erica and Jessica currently there in the present day, those buried details may prove essential to their survival.

    Title card. We cut to Erica and Jessica in what we now know is a potentially dangerous (and mysterious) situation. What makes these flashback stories so compelling is seeing Erica in her youth. She’s not the seasoned, sharp-edged hunter we know her as today, so watching her younger self learn, stumble, and assess danger in real time is gripping. Across various scenes in this issue, you can genuinely trace the evolution of who she was to who she becomes—and as a long-time fan of the series, that’s incredibly satisfying.

    This is another issue that’s clearly building towards something, and the final pages make that obvious. We’re continuing to expand the world, develop key relationships, and lay the groundwork for what’s shaping up to be a powerful arc.

    Verdict

    Another compelling chapter that masterfully ratchets up the tension while expanding the world in rich, intriguing ways. The character work—particularly with young Erica—is both fascinating and deeply rewarding, offering long-time readers layers of nuance to savor. The story is clearly laying the groundwork for something monumental, and the payoff is shaping up to be absolutely thrilling.
